A digital lock using WebSerial technology offers a modern, secure, and convenient access control system, primarily leveraging an ESP32 microcontroller. This system functions by hosting a web interface that is accessible via a local Wi-Fi network. Users can connect to the network and enter a pre-set password through the WebSerial interface. The microcontroller processes the input and controls a relay that activates the lock mechanism. If the entered password is correct, the relay is triggered, unlocking the door for a specific duration before automatically re-locking, thus ensuring secure and controlled access.
Key Features
- Web-Based Interface: The ESP32 microcontroller hosts a web interface that users can access through a local Wi-Fi network. This interface allows users to enter the password for unlocking the door, providing a user-friendly and easily accessible control point.
- Secure Access Control: The system enhances security by ensuring that only users with the correct password can trigger the relay to unlock the door. The password is processed directly by the microcontroller, reducing the risk of unauthorized access.
- Automatic Re-Locking: After a successful unlock, the door automatically re-locks after a specified period, further enhancing security by preventing accidental or intentional bypassing of the lock.
- Remote Control and Monitoring: The web interface enables real-time, remote access control, allowing users to manage and monitor entry points from anywhere within the network’s range.
